I just took my weighty 360mm Symmar to the dealer, having bought a good used
305mm ReproClaron  f9 which is a fraction of the size and weight. Also
recently sold Nimitz-class 8x10 Sinar. Will use 6x9 Linhof Technika V for
architecture (when the sun shines) with six light-weight, sharp lenses and
would buy a 6x12 RFB for my 5x4 Gowland flyweight but such filmbacks are
hard to find here.  The dealer commented that a lot of people are downsizing
which he attributed to increasing age (of photographer) and usage of digital
backs.  Can't understand the latter, given the prices of them.
Incidentally the above Linhof has a modified focussing mount to suit  a 47mm
S/Angulon with the lens panel fully retracted and the focussing bed dropped.
Prior to this the shortest lens I could use was the 65mm SAng. in a recessed
mount  but maybe a 58mm ditto would have worked.   Don't seem to see many
58mms in the UK.
